LONDON - After being criticised for two much-publicised incidents of smoking, Arsenal and England midfielder Jack Wilshere has reignited talk of the player's perceived lack of discipline.

Pictures have emerged online of the 23-year-old allegedly holding a shisha pipe at a nightclub. He is currently on the sidelines at the Emirates Stadium, recovering form ankle surgery after he suffered an injury in the defeat by Manchester United on Nov 22. He is however set for a return to the first team in a few weeks.

The picture, which was reportedly taken last week at a London nightclub, was uploaded on Instagram, before being removed. But it has since reappeared on Twitter.

Wilshere had previously been pictured with a a cigarette, first outside a London nightclub in Oct 2013 and again last year in Las Vegas, where he was on holiday.

Wilshere's latest episode follows revelations that Arsenal goalkeeper Wojciech Szczesny lit up in the showers after the 0-2 defeat by Southampton on New Year's Day. The Poland goalkeeper has since been dropped from Arsenal's first-team.

Arsenal coach Arsene Wenger had come out quite strongly to criticise both players.
